1 d

Sdram fpga example?

Sdram fpga example?

The examples shown in Tables 1 through 5 demonstrate various features of the MAX II and MAX low-power CPLD families using Quartus® II or MAX+PLUS® II software. Since we To add the Clock Signals IP core, in the Platform Designer tool window of Figure 5 select University Program È Clock È System and SDRAM Clocks for DE-Series Boards and click Add. In order to use ECC I have to choose the option with 72 Data Width inside the DDR4 SDRAM (MIG) (2. video compression, for example, large memory arrays 【开源骚客 】基于fpga的sdram控制器设计(sdram第一季)共计11条视频,包括:第二讲-串口接收模块设计及仿真验证、第三讲-串口发送模块设计及收发整合、第一讲-项目演示及整体框架介绍等,up主更多精彩视频,请关注up账号。 Schematic design, PCB layout and routing, as well as firmware set-up and test for STM32 FMC (flexible memory controller) and SDRAM memory ICs Our sales team is here to support you in making the best technology decisions based on your specific needs. As mentioned in Section 3, we want our TCAM to access the upper 512 MB secure region without failing. Dual-DIMM DDR2 and DDR3 SDRAM Board Design Guidelines 4. It examines: In this guide, we delve into the STM32 SDRAM (Synchronous Dynamic RAM) integration to provide the microcontroller with the additional memory unit. Planning Pin and FPGA Resources 2. We suggest you to configure the two ports such that. If power is more important than performance, then slow down the SDRAM clock to save some energy and possibly avoid the internal CDC. The uart projects (protocols/echo and protocols/serialtx, hdmi/terminal, softcore/altair) need an FTDI chip, so only work if the Ulx4m. The following topics provide guidelines for improving the signal integrity of your system and for successfully implementing a DDR4 SDRAM interface on your system. If possible I want to use the 64Mbyte SDRAM connected to the FPGA, the FPGA places the data inside it and the HPS onlu needs to. The noise decreases in the toggling area to a great amount but there is still a negative pulse-like shape present in the ADC readings The ADC outputs data on the rising edge, so you could have the FPGA sample it on. Perhaps the most basic example of a community is a physical neighborhood in which people live. MIMAS V2 is specially designed for experimenting and learning system design with FPGAs. 1SDRAM An SDRAM Controller in the FPGA provides an interface to the 64 MB synchronous dynamic RAM (SDRAM) on the DE10-Lite board, which is organized as 32M x 16 bits. I have used BURST_MODE 8. 1 \$\begingroup\$ NIOS II isn't a program, it's a logic design. A memory controller which implements all the memory commands and. Introduction. Section 6 shows the results of the example that a customer may expect and a scope view of the SDRAM clock. The Trion T20 BGA256 development kit, which is based on the T20 FPGA, lets you explore the features of this easy-to-use, I/O-rich FPGA. In this example, the HPS MPU requires access to data that originates from within the FPGA. The code measures read/write rate for sdram, then for HPS on-chip memory, then code-driven read/write rate for sram on the FPGA, then sets up the DMA transfer and measures the read/write rates. The cylinder does not lose any heat while the piston works because of the insulat. Are you in need of funding or approval for your project? Writing a well-crafted project proposal is key to securing the resources you need. An official strike, also called an "official industrial action," is a work stoppage by a union. The Cyc1000 FPGA is a powerful tool for accelerating performance in various applications. Planning Pin and FPGA Resources 2. Microblaze softcore processor design can be easily implemented with SDRAM using vivado SDK. The noise decreases in the toggling area to a great amount but there is still a negative pulse-like shape present in the ADC readings The ADC outputs data on the rising edge, so you could have the FPGA sample it on. Suitable for small FPGAs which do not have a hard SDRAM macro, or where using FPGA vendor IP is not desirable. In order for the FPGA Byte Lane to support x4, x8, and x16 with a common pinout, there are multiple requirements discussed in the Pin and Bank Rules section of (PG150) that must be met. Jury nullification is an example of common law, according to StreetInsider Jury veto power occurs when a jury has the right to acquit an accused person regardless of guilt und. RLDRAM II and RLDRAM 3 Board Design Guidelines 6. SDRAM memory module, zoomed. Repayment refers to money used to pay back a debt. The FMC controller integrated in STM32F7 products provides external memory support through three memory controllers: the NOR Flash/PSRAM controller, the SDRAM controller and the NAND memory controller. Dual-DIMM DDR2 and DDR3 SDRAM Board Design Guidelines 4 Modifying the Example Driver to Replicate the Failure4. Then, in the FPGA interface tab, look for the FPGA-to-HPS SDRAM interface section and add a new port. This design is meant as a demo style lab. A window depicted in Figure4appears. Example of five segment mats partition. About Some example circuits written in VHDL for Terasic DE0-Nano FPGA board. The discussion is based on the assumption that the reader has access to a DE0-Nano board and is familiar with the material in the tutorial. A quintile is one of fiv. Does the Preloader (U-Boot SPL) initialize the FPGA-to-HPS SDRAM Interface? The DDR controller is designed with objective of proper commands for SDRAM initialization, read/write accesses, regular refresh operation, proper active and precharge command etc. An SDRAM Controller in the FPGA provides an interface to the 64 MB synchronous dynamic RAM (SDRAM) on the DE10-Standard board, which is organized as 32M x 16 bits. A dual-clock FIFO is used to move data from the SDRAM to HDMI to display a test pattern. The following are examples which use the VGA interface on the DE2 board to produce a display from the FPGA. These interfaces connect only to the HPS SDRAM subsystem so use them in your design if the FPGA needs high-throughput, low-latency access to the HPS SDRAM. This includes the one that is being offered here. Perhaps the most basic example of a community is a physical neighborhood in which people live. Xilinx has alleviated many of these challenges by implementing in hardware a 32-bit-wide DDR3 interface and controller running at 800 Mbps, using the Virtex-5 FPGA on the ML561 evaluation board for memory interfaces. A window depicted in Figure 4 appears. In sociological terms, communities are people with similar social structures. Since we To add the Clock Signals IP core, in the Platform Designer tool window of Figure 5 select University Program È Clock È System and SDRAM Clocks for DE-Series Boards and click Add. In your code, you wait for the ready signal on the write line before setting the enable signal. The CK, CK_N, CK_E, CS_N, RAS_N, CAS_N, WE_N, ODT, DM, BA [2:0], and ADDR [14:0] signals are output-only. These memories are described below2. However, to work with the newest DDR3 SDRAM technology, a robust leveling scheme is required The Xilinx Spartan 6 LX9, a TQFP144 FPGA (having pins with a 0. Ideally I would like to sample about 40MB with the ADC, store in the SDRAM and access through USB from a PC. Native Interface or AXI3/4 Slave DDR Subsystem DDR Controller Training Logic PLL DDR SDRAM SYS_CLK D F I D F I Integrated PHY I/O Lane SYS_RESET_N DDR PHY-Only Solution. Any paragraph that is designed to provide information in a detailed format is an example of an expository paragraph. The following example describes how to read two 32-bit words using the SDRAM controller. The cylinder does not lose any heat while the piston works because of the insulat. DE2 VGA examplesECE 576 Cornell University ECE 576 Cornell University. An example of an adiabatic process is a piston working in a cylinder that is completely insulated. An example of a covert behavior is thinking. For DMA, you have to initialize the DMA to do the job for you. qar file) and metadata describing the project. Example 1: FPGA Reading Data from HPS SDRAM Directly. Altera has lots of documentation about that. To add the SDRAM, in the window of Figure 3 select Memory Interfaces and Controllers È SDRAM È SDRAM Controller Intel FPGA IP and click Add. Implementing and Parameterizing Memory IP 8. Digilent has a few demos scattered among the support for various boards that they sell; but they are all board design/ MicroBlaze based. 1_Schematic *Note: This module is not. Performance Counter Unit Core38. An example of an adiabatic process is a piston working in a cylinder that is completely insulated. ターゲット・ボードは Tang Primer 20K です.まずはSipeedのサンプル・プロジェクトを使って,SDRAMに対して読み書きする方法を確認. I have to control DDR3 memory. The chip is Gowin GW1NR-LV9QN88PC6/15. Then, in the FPGA interface tab, look for the FPGA-to-HPS SDRAM interface section and add a new port. portland tv guide no cable Please, if someone can, send me a simple code that. A window depicted in Figure 4 appears. This design is meant as a demo style lab. We aim to achieve a performance, in terms of bandwidth, comparable to ASIC implementations. The major components. For the FPGA to access the same copy of the data as the MPU has access to, the L1 data cache and L2 cache need to be flushed if they already have. SDRAM Controller Core34. Please, if someone can, send me a simple code that. Is there any example soc de. This is the home of all the awesome repos and forks of community projects that can be used with the ULX3S FPGA ESP32 board. MIMAS V2 is specially designed for experimenting and learning system design with FPGAs. An expository paragraph has a topic sentence, with supporting s. 1-MB high-speed SSRAM memory. usually we use Nios II to configure the DMA, and then the DMA will transfer the data from FPGA side, to SDRAM HPS side. In the fabric there is a framereader who reads the linux framebuffer and clocks video outQSYS that the VIP_framereader reads HPS SDRAM through the f2h bridge instead of doing this through the f2h_sdram interface. No programmer or special downloader cable is needed to download the bitstream to the board The code measures read/write rate for sdram, then for HPS on-chip memory, then code-driven read/write rate for sram on the FPGA, then sets up the DMA transfer and measures the read/write rates -- First steps in controlling the FPGA. Set the Data Width parameter to 16 bits, the Row Width to 13 bits, the Column Width to 10 bits, and leave the default values for the rest. This example loads some values into the SDRAM, and then reads the values back out again, displaying them on the LEDs. par file which contains a compressed version of your design files (similar to a. As I have no experience, I could not find out if the card is having problems or if I really am not able to describe the hardware correctly. cake hawaiano The banks are selected using the Chip Select signals, as each bank is associated with a specific Chip Select. Posted October 2, 2021 (edited) You don't need need a MicroBlaze, Vitis or the SDK to use DDR in a FPGA application. In sociological terms, communities are people with similar social structures. Example 1: FPGA Reading Data from HPS SDRAM Directly. As an illustrative example, we will add the SDRAM to the Nios II system described in the Introduction to the Intel. rbf (Raw Binary File) format as described in the Compiling FPGA Design Generate the Preloader based on the Quartus handoff folder as described in Generating and Compiling the Preloader. The following areas are discussed: comparison of various types of termination schemes, and their effects on the signal quality on the receiver. This interface is fully configurable, allowing easy connection with. 1 and later) Note: After downloading the design example, you must prepare the design template. LiteDRAM is part of LiteX libraries whose aims are to lower entry level of complex FPGA cores by providing simple, elegant and efficient implementations of components used in today's SoC such as Ethernet, SATA, PCIe, SDRAM Controller. The driver then reads back the data from the same locations, and checks that the data matches. The reference design is available free for downloading. comparison of various types of termination schemes, and their effects on the signal. It also shows how the SDRAM controller IP accesses SDRAM and how the Nios® II processor reads and writes the SDRAM for hardware verification. par file which contains a compressed version of your design files (similar to a. I put together a development board of sorts last month to test out a few different things. This design is meant as a demo style lab. Example 1: FPGA Reading Data from HPS SDRAM Directly. Since we To add the Clock Signals IP core, in the Platform Designer tool window of Figure 5 select University Program È Clock È System and SDRAM Clocks for DE-Series Boards and click Add. Click Finish to return to the window in Figure 5. The features includes external memory SDRAM, HDMI Out, Micro SD, WiFi, Bluetooth, ADC, DAC, LCD, 7 Segment, camera, TFT, Buzzer, Switches, buttons and LEDs interface. jobs hiring teenagers In our example, we will instantiate two mSGDMAs. For more information about the different design entry methods, refer to the help files in Quartus II or MAX+PLUS II software. Aug 29, 2016 · Prepare the design template in the Quartus Prime software GUI (version 14. MIMAS V2 is a feature-packed yet low-cost FPGA Development board featuring AMD Spartan-6 FPGA. Design Specifications. 5V, and should be configured as 25V LVCMOS in the FPGA development software. Connect LTC2607 (AD/DA Daugher Card) Overview - Cyclone V SoC with Dual-core ARM Cortex-A9 (HPS) - FPGA: SDRAM, VGA Out, Video-In, ADC Header, GPIO Header HSMC Headers - HPS: DDR3, USB Host, MicroSD Socket, Ethernet, Accelerometer, UART-to-USB, LTC Header - Support Linux BSP and openCL BSP. An expository paragraph has a topic sentence, with supporting s. Beginner explanation of FPGA memory uses. Access Size and Frequency 2. An expository paragraph has a topic sentence, with supporting s. DDR4 SDRAM (double data rate synchronous dynamic random access memory) introduced in 2014 is the latest (at the time of writing this book) memory standard that is widely used in the industry. In the fabric there is a framereader who reads the linux framebuffer and clocks video outQSYS that the VIP_framereader reads HPS SDRAM through the f2h bridge instead of doing this through the f2h_sdram interface. 1 software but the pins are not getting validate in the software.

Post Opinion